Sat, Oct 4, 2008 - [Women's Tennis]
CEDAR RAPIDS, Iowa - The Coe women's tennis team finished the fall portion of their dual schedule Saturday with back-to-back 9-0 wins over Carthage and Wartburg.

The win over the Knights puts the Kohawks at 8-0 in Iowa Conference play.

On top of not losing a match all day, the Kohawks didn't drop a single set in the two meets. Senior Molly Fiala (Cedar Rapids, Iowa/Jefferson) held down the top spot for the Kohawks in both meets, as she defeated Beth Kaufman of Carthage 6-4, 6-2 and Molly Eslick of Wartburg 6-2, 6-2.

In doubles play with Wartburg, Coe gave up only two games. Hannah Jensen (Iowa City, Iowa/West) and Katy Delagardelle (Waterloo, Iowa/Columbus) teamed up for an 8-0 win at number three doubles.

Coe will return to action next Friday and Saturday as they travel to the Iowa Conference Team Championships in Iowa City.
